Aviation Law for Managers


DescriptionContent OverviewPrices & Registration

Acquire a general understanding of aviation law and its application. Explore regulatory issues related to airlines, civil aviation, airport administrations and air navigation services. For non-lawyers. 

Course details

Available as: Classroom & In-Company course
Duration: 5 days (40 hours)
Recommended level: Professional and Management
Prerequisites: None

What you will learn

  • Understand the legal and regulatory environments in which you work and how they affect your organisation
  • Understand how air transportation is being transformed by market economies, liberalization of air routes, technological changes and commercialization of aviation activities
  • Discuss the issues affecting airline operations, civil aviation and airport administrations and air navigation services with international legal experts

Who should attend

Senior executives and managers (non-lawyers) from Airlines, Airports, Air Navigation Services Providers (ANSPs), Civil Aviation Authorities (CAAs) and aviation-related organizations
